Agents that directly lower ACTH secretion by a pituitary adenoma represent an attractive option for the treatment of Cushing's disease, as these drugs directly target the pathogenesis of disease.

Cushing syndrome causes abnormally high cortisol levels in the body. Over time, this can interfere with how the body processes sugar, potentially leading to hyperglycemia (high blood sugar levels).
